Warrington Central is a well-equipped station with a range of facilities designed to make every passenger's journey as smooth as possible. The ticket office is open from 06:00 to 20:40 on weekdays and slightly later on Sundays, ensuring you have ample time to get your tickets. The ticket machines are accessible, and you'll find induction loops installed for enhanced communication aids. In addition, smartcards can be issued and validated here, making it simple to hop on and off the train seamlessly.
The station offers step-free access throughout, categorizing it as a Category A station. While there's a lack of tactile pavings, lifts are available to aid movement between platforms. For day-to-day conveniences, you'll find refreshment facilities and shops, although the absence of an ATM might prompt you to prepare beforehand. The goods news for cyclists: there's bicycle storage available on-site with 24 sheltered spaces right at platforms 1 and 2.

Let's dive into what Ash Vale has to offer. Ticket buying options are ample with both a ticket office and convenient ticket machines capable of accommodating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. These machines are easily accessible to everyone. While there is no 24/7 customer service counter, help is available via the help points scattered around the station.
Although luggage storage is not available, security is top-notch with CCTV in operation. A seated waiting area and refreshment kiosk cater to those in need of a quick bite or beverage before their journey. Be mindful that the station falls under a step-free category C classification, meaning there are steps to access the platforms.
For passengers requiring additional assistance, staff is available during limited hours throughout the week. The provision for wheelchair access is complemented by ramps for train boarding. However, accessible restrooms and designated parking for impaired mobility are not currently available at Ash Vale.
Rest easy with the assurance of assistance from train guards who can aid on arrival. It is advisable though, to notify them in advance if you can, via South Western Railway's Assisted Boarding service.
